数据库作为现代应用的核心组件,其稳定性直接影响业务连续性。MySQL作为开源数据库的代表,运维过程中常面临性能瓶颈、连接异常、权限配置错误等挑战。传统命令行排查方式效率较低,图形化工具凭借可视化界面与集成化功能,显著提升问题定位效率。本文从工具选型、场景应用、操作实践等维度,探讨如何借助图形化技术快速解决MySQL运行故障。
性能监控与慢查询分析
慢查询是导致数据库性能下降的主要诱因之一。通过MySQL Workbench的Performance Dashboard,运维人员可实时查看活跃线程数、锁等待情况、缓冲区命中率等20余项核心指标。该工具内置的Query Statistics模块能自动统计高频SQL语句,结合执行时间直方图,快速识别TOP 10低效查询。
针对历史慢日志分析,phpMyAdmin的日志解析功能支持时间范围筛选与语句分类统计。当结合Percona Toolkit的pt-query-digest工具时,可实现慢查询的图形化聚合分析,自动生成包含执行次数、平均耗时、扫描行数等维度的可视化报告。某电商平台通过此组合工具,将慢查询定位时间从小时级缩短至5分钟内。
连接管理与资源诊断
连接数溢出是引发“ERROR 1045”错误的常见原因。Navicat的Server Monitoring模块提供实时连接数监控面板,可分类显示活跃连接、睡眠连接、异常连接状态。当连接数接近max_connections阈值时,系统自动触发预警,并显示占用连接数最多的客户端IP。

内存泄漏诊断方面,DataGrip的Memory Profiler功能可追踪innodb_buffer_pool、query_cache等关键内存区域的使用变化曲线。通过对比业务高峰期的内存分配图谱,某金融系统曾发现线程池配置不当导致的内存碎片问题,调整后内存利用率下降40%。MySQL Enterprise Monitor的自动诊断建议功能,还能根据资源使用模式推荐参数优化方案。
权限审计与安全加固
权限配置错误常导致数据访问异常。MySQL Workbench的Security模块提供权限矩阵视图,以树状结构展示用户-库-表-字段四级权限关系。通过对比开发环境与生产环境的权限差异,某物流企业曾快速定位因权限继承缺失导致的存储过程执行失败问题。
针对SQL注入风险,DbVisualizer的SQL注入检测插件可对应用程序SQL语句进行语法分析,标记未使用预编译语句的高危操作节点。结合历史操作审计日志,该系统还能生成权限变更时间轴,满足等保2.0的审计要求。定期使用phpMyAdmin的权限导出功能生成权限清单,已成为金融行业的标准运维流程。
主从同步与数据一致性
复制延迟超过业务容忍阈值时,HeidiSQL的Replication Monitor可直观展示主从库的binlog位置差、延迟时间、线程状态等信息。通过关联IO线程与SQL线程的吞吐量曲线,某社交平台曾发现从库SSD性能衰减导致的同步瓶颈,更换硬件后延迟从15分钟降至毫秒级。
数据一致性校验场景下,Percona Toolkit的pt-table-checksum与MySQL Workbench的Data Comparison工具形成互补。前者适合全库校验,通过分块算法避免锁表;后者支持可视化差异对比,可精确到字段级别显示主从不一致数据。两者结合使用,使某政务系统的数据修复效率提升3倍。
备份恢复与容灾演练
备份文件验证是容灾体系的重要环节。SQLyog的备份管理界面支持备份集完整性检查,通过CRC校验和模拟恢复测试确保备份可用性。其时间点恢复功能提供图形化时间轴选择,避免传统命令行恢复时的时间格式转换错误。某医院系统通过定期演练,将核心数据库RTO从8小时压缩至30分钟。
针对云环境下的跨地域容灾,Navicat Cloud支持多区域备份副本自动同步,并集成网络延迟测试功能。通过可视化拓扑图展示主备库的地理位置与网络质量,帮助某跨国企业优化备份存储策略,年度数据丢失量降至0.01%。
插件下载说明
未提供下载提取码的插件,都是站长辛苦开发,需收取费用!想免费获取辛苦开发插件的请绕道!
织梦二次开发QQ群
本站客服QQ号:3149518909(点击左边QQ号交流),群号(383578617)
如果您有任何织梦问题,请把问题发到群里,阁主将为您写解决教程!
转载请注明: 织梦模板 » 如何利用图形化工具排查MySQL数据库的常见运行错误































